My friend has a 94 GSR head w/ 148k miles on it. He is buying a new motor and is selling his head to me for practically nothing. Should i buy this head? i wanted to do a low compression ls/vtec setup so i could bolt on a turbo set-up afterwards. Does ls/vtec work decent w/ low compression pistons?? And is this head worth using, becuase of the milage, and it has had some wear and tear.

Low compression pistons will work just fine. the smaller combustion chambers of the GSR will give you about .5 higher compression than pistons with an LS block/head combo.
